Our review of these telescopic camping lights finds them best for campers, workshop users, and anyone who needs a rugged, cordless lantern that doubles as a power bank. The single biggest reason to buy is the combination of a large 14000mAh rechargeable battery and adjustable, high-output lighting that reaches a combined 6000 lumens when four lamps are used together, making them useful for tents, job sites, and emergency power outages.
Key Features
- Large rechargeable battery: The 14000mAh Type-C rechargeable pack provides long runtime and can charge phones or tablets when you are off the grid.
- Telescopic design: The lamps extend from 285mm to 1100mm, letting users raise light height quickly for campsite or workbench needs.
- High combined brightness: Each lamp delivers 1500 lumens and four lamps reach 6000 lumens total, bright enough to light a cabin or a large work area.
- Adjustable lamp heads: Four leaf-shaped lamps swivel 180 vertically and 270 horizontally to aim light where it is needed without moving the whole unit.
- Built-in magnets and stakes: Six Neodymium magnets on the base and three ground stakes give flexible mounting options on metal surfaces or soft ground.
- Weather resistant construction: Lamps are rated IPX7 and the body IPX5, so the units tolerate rain and damp outdoor conditions.
Who It's For
This set suits campers, van lifers, and outdoor hobbyists who need a portable light that also serves as a power supply; the telescopic height and powerful output make it practical for both campsite ambient light and focused task lighting. It is also handy for homeowners and mechanics who want a cordless, magnet-mounted light for garages, sheds, and job sites.
Shoppers who need ultra-light backpacking gear or who want a smaller, dedicated flashlight with longer single-bulb runtime should look elsewhere; the lamps weigh about 980 grams each and are designed for multiuse convenience rather than ultralight hiking. Users wanting advanced smart controls or integrated wireless charging should note those features are not part of this design.
